Transaction 68401ed6ab5ca12b374747afb0cb0ba4e306fca6475a2614ddc78f2c270fcbb6
1 Input
1 Output
-
68401ed6ab5ca12b374747afb0cb0ba4e306fca6475a2614ddc78f2c270fcbb6:0
- value
- 84643
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 29a76b487d29a4d23474f16167f151f6e47896e1 OP_EQUAL
- address
- 35VGBtaPXLdfbW6rkDfTW1dx2RFuXQTMDX